Thermodynamical asymmetries in whirling, jumping and walking

Authors: J. Güémez, M. Fiolhais

Ref.: European Journal of Physics 35, 035008-(10pp) (2014)

Abstract: We analyze, from the thermodynamical point of view, mechanical systems in which there is the production of mechanical energy due to an internal source of energy, and compare that analysis with a similar one for the ‘symmetric’ motion that occurs with energy dissipation. The analysis of the energetic asymmetries is instructive to put in evidence the role of thermodynamics even in the discussion of mechanical aspects.We illustrate the discussion with the wellknown example of a person on a rotating platform outstretching and contracting his or her arms, and also with other common situations such as jumping and walking.
